The Concept of Ayurvedic PCD Companies

An Ayurvedic PCD company operates on a special model where it allows distributors to utilize the company's name and branding in return for promoting and dispersing its products. In the world of Ayurveda, this model has gained considerable traction, mostly due to the ease it uses franchisees in terms of starting a business with established reliability and a tested line of product.

A substantial reason behind the success of Ayurvedic PCD companies is that Ayurveda is deeply ingrained in the cultural fabric of India. People trust Ayurvedic products because of their centuries-old efficacy, and they choose them as safe options to chemical-based medications. This offers Ayurvedic PCD business an unique advantage over other healthcare sectors.
